首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何使用Jsoup Java按属性取值?

Jsoup是一款用于解析HTML文档、处理HTML元素、提取属性值等操作的Java库。它提供了一系列方便易用的API,可以方便地进行HTML文档的处理。

要使用Jsoup Java按属性取值,可以按照以下步骤进行:

  1. 引入Jsoup库:首先需要在Java项目中引入Jsoup库,可以通过在项目的构建文件(如pom.xml)中添加依赖项,或者手动下载并将Jsoup的jar文件添加到项目的类路径中。
  2. 创建一个Jsoup的Document对象:使用Jsoup的connect()方法或parse()方法可以从一个URL地址或者一个HTML字符串创建一个Document对象。例如,可以使用以下代码创建一个Document对象:
代码语言:txt
复制
Document doc = Jsoup.connect("http://example.com").get();
  1. 使用选择器选择具有特定属性的元素:Jsoup提供了强大的选择器来选择HTML文档中的元素。可以使用选择器根据属性值选择具有特定属性的元素。例如,要选择所有具有src属性的img元素,可以使用以下选择器:
代码语言:txt
复制
Elements elements = doc.select("img[src]");
  1. 获取元素的属性值:通过遍历选定的元素集合,可以使用attr()方法获取特定属性的值。例如,要获取上一步选择的所有img元素的src属性值,可以使用以下代码:
代码语言:txt
复制
for (Element element : elements) {
    String src = element.attr("src");
    // 对获取到的属性值进行处理
}

综上所述,通过上述步骤可以使用Jsoup Java按属性取值。Jsoup提供了简单易用的API,使得处理HTML文档的属性值变得非常方便。更多关于Jsoup的详细介绍和使用示例,可以访问腾讯云文档中的Jsoup介绍页面。

注意:本回答中没有提及特定的腾讯云产品,因为问题与腾讯云的产品关系不大。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

7分37秒

066-尚硅谷-Scala核心编程-如何定义类和属性的使用.avi

8分37秒

8. 尚硅谷_佟刚_Spring_使用外部属性文件.wmv

7分16秒

2.尚硅谷全套JAVA教程--微服务核心(46.39GB)/尚硅谷2023最新版spring6课程/视频/76-尚硅谷-Spring6框架-资源操作:Resources-使用Resource作为属性.mp4

5分55秒

6分钟学会使用Java“硬核”压缩和转码图片--图片转码和缩略图生成

24.6K
2分7秒

基于深度强化学习的机械臂位置感知抓取任务

14分24秒

动力节点SSM框架项目【CRM客户管理系统】实战实战教程-002

21分59秒

动力节点SSM框架项目【CRM客户管理系统】实战实战教程-005

56分13秒

动力节点SSM框架项目【CRM客户管理系统】实战实战教程-007

49分31秒

动力节点SSM框架项目【CRM客户管理系统】实战实战教程-009

38分20秒

动力节点SSM框架项目【CRM客户管理系统】实战实战教程-011

6分4秒

动力节点SSM框架项目【CRM客户管理系统】实战实战教程-013

1时8分

动力节点SSM框架项目【CRM客户管理系统】实战实战教程-015

领券